Environmental Conservation

Climate change and environmental degradation pose serious risks to human health and livelihoods. The Kaafi Hospital Foundation Environmental Conservation Program is committed to promoting sustainable environmental practices, raising awareness about climate change, and implementing initiatives that protect natural resources.

Our key focus areas include:
Reforestation & Tree Planting: Combatting deforestation by planting trees in urban and rural areas.
Waste Management & Recycling: Encouraging communities to reduce waste and adopt recycling habits.
Water Conservation & Protection: Implementing initiatives that protect water sources from pollution.
Climate Change Awareness Campaigns: Educating communities about sustainable environmental practices.

By investing in green solutions and environmental education, we work toward a healthier and more sustainable future for all. Protecting the environment means protecting the well-being of future generations.
